
Released on February 2, 1992, Michael Jackson’s Remember the Time is more than just a music video—it’s a cinematic experience. Featuring Eddie Murphy, Iman, and Magic Johnson, the short film transports viewers to ancient Egypt with stunning visuals, mesmerizing choreography, and an unforgettable storyline. Even after 33 years, the video remains one of Jackson’s most innovative works.
A Landmark in Music Video History
Michael Jackson was known for pushing creative boundaries, and Remember the Time was no exception. The nine-minute short film, directed by John Singleton, combined storytelling, elaborate dance routines, and groundbreaking special effects. Its release during the height of the MTV era helped redefine what a music video could be. Not only did it showcase Jackson’s artistic vision, but it also celebrated Black excellence in a way that was rare for the time.

The Song’s Lasting Impact
Beyond the visuals, the song itself remains a fan favorite. With its infectious new jack swing sound, produced by Teddy Riley, Remember the Time became an instant hit. It reached No. 3 on the Billboard Hot 100 and topped the Hot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s chart. Even today, the track continues to receive airplay and is a staple on radio stations dedicated to Michael Jackson and 90s R&B classics.
